Mount Pleasant Micro
Mount Pleasant has notably lower household income than the US average, with a median household income of $55,237. Population has held roughly steady since 2000. Median home value has more than doubled since 2000, reaching $170,400. At a median age of 30.1, residents skew younger than the country as a whole. The poverty rate of 21.9% is well above the national figure.

How many people live in Mount Pleasant, MI?
Mount Pleasant, MI has about 64,565 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Mount Pleasant, MI?
The typical household in Mount Pleasant, MI earns about $55,237 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Mount Pleasant, MI expensive?
In Mount Pleasant, MI, the median home is worth about $170,400, and the typical rent is about $913 a month.
How educated are people in Mount Pleasant, MI?
About 31.3% of adults age 25 and over in Mount Pleasant, MI h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Mount Pleasant, MI?
About 21.9% of people in Mount Pleasant, MI live below the federal poverty line.
Has Mount Pleasant, MI grown since 1990?
Yes, Mount Pleasant, MI has grown since 1990. The population has added about 9,941 residents, a change of about 18 percent over that period.
